What updates are there in the PI code base?
Pi Network is steadily improving its technology through planned upgrades focused on making its infrastructure more reliable and user-friendly.
- Protocol v20.2 & DEX Launch (March 12, 2026) – A major update that ends the testing phase and starts the Pi decentralized exchange (DEX) for peer-to-peer trading.
- Mandatory Mainnet Node Updates (March 1, 2026) – All node operators must update their software to stay connected to the network.
- Pi Desktop & Node v0.5.4 Release (November 6, 2025) – A new desktop app that improves node stability, reward tracking, and overall user experience.
- New Developer Payment Library (January 10, 2026) – A simplified toolkit that helps developers add Pi payments to their apps in under ten minutes.
In-Depth Look
1. Protocol v20.2 & DEX Launch (March 12, 2026)
This upgrade marks a big step for Pi Network as it moves from testing to a live, fully functional blockchain. It officially closes the second test network (Testnet2) and activates the Pi DEX, which lets users trade Pi and other assets directly with each other without needing a middleman.
The update improves how fast transactions happen, reduces delays, and makes the network more reliable. Launching the Pi DEX is important because it helps Pi become a usable currency and increases the availability of tokens for trading within its own ecosystem.
Why it matters: This is a positive development for Pi, showing that the network is maturing and becoming more useful. Users can now trade directly on the platform, which can boost activity and value.
(Source)
2. Mandatory Mainnet Node Updates (March 1, 2026)
The Pi Core Team set a firm deadline for all node operators to update their software. This is part of a step-by-step plan to move the network from version 19 to version 23.
Nodes that don’t update risk being cut off from the network, which helps keep the system synchronized and stable. This upgrade also prepares the network for future apps and services that will need more power and reliability.
Why it matters: This shows strong management of the network and a focus on keeping it secure and efficient. For node operators, updating is essential to keep supporting and benefiting from the network.
(Source)
3. Pi Desktop & Node v0.5.4 Release (November 6, 2025)
The "Pi Node" app was renamed "Pi Desktop" to combine node management, mining, and app development tools into one easy-to-use program.
This update fixed important bugs that affected how often nodes stayed online and how rewards were calculated. It also added a new system to verify open network ports, which helps ensure node operators get the correct bonuses.
Why it matters: This is good news for Pi because it makes running a node easier and more reliable. More stable nodes mean a stronger, more decentralized network and more consistent rewards for users.
(Source)
4. New Developer Payment Library (January 10, 2026)
Pi Network released a new developer toolkit that combines the Pi software development kit (SDK) and backend APIs into one simple package.
It supports popular programming tools like JavaScript/React for front-end development and Next.js or Ruby on Rails for back-end work. The goal is to let developers add Pi payment features to their apps in less than ten minutes, so they can focus on building great products.
Why it matters: This lowers the barrier for developers to create apps using Pi, which can lead to more real-world uses and demand for the currency. A growing app ecosystem is key to Pi’s long-term success.
(Source)
Conclusion
Pi Network is clearly focused on strengthening its core technology, improving tools for developers, and expanding how Pi can be used through its decentralized exchange. The planned, mandatory upgrades show a serious commitment to building a stable and ready-for-use blockchain. The launch of the Pi DEX and easier developer integration could be the key factors that turn Pi’s large user base into active participants on the network.
What is expected in the development of PI?
Pi Network is moving forward with key updates:
- Protocol v20.2 Node Upgrade (March 12, 2026) – A required update for all Mainnet nodes to keep the network stable and running smoothly.
- Stellar Core v23.0 Integration (Q2 2026) – A major upgrade that will add smart contract support, opening the door to decentralized finance (DeFi) and other advanced features.
- Pi App Studio & Ecosystem Growth (2026) – Continued improvements to the no-code app builder and other tools to encourage more users and developers to join the Pi ecosystem.
In-Depth Look
1. Protocol v20.2 Node Upgrade (March 12, 2026)
What it is: This upgrade is mandatory for all Pi Mainnet nodes. It follows an earlier deadline and is part of ongoing efforts to improve how the network operates—making it faster, more stable, and easier for nodes to stay in sync. Node operators need to update their software to keep their connection to the blockchain.
Why it matters: This update is essential maintenance. It doesn’t directly affect the value of Pi (PI) but helps ensure the network stays reliable. If the upgrade runs into problems, it could cause temporary issues or shake confidence among those running the network.
2. Stellar Core v23.0 Integration (Q2 2026)
What it is: This is a big step for Pi’s technology. The upgrade will bring in improvements from Stellar Core, the underlying technology Pi’s blockchain is built on (MEXC News). Most importantly, it will enable smart contracts—programs that run automatically on the blockchain. This is key for launching DeFi apps and Pi’s own decentralized exchange (DEX).
Why it matters: This is a positive development for Pi (PI). Smart contracts add powerful new capabilities, allowing developers to create a wide range of applications. This could attract more users and increase demand for Pi. However, complex upgrades like this can sometimes face delays or technical challenges.
3. Pi App Studio & Ecosystem Growth (2026)
What it is: Pi is enhancing its App Studio, a platform that lets users build apps without needing to code. Recent updates have made it easier to accept Pi payments and added AI tools to help creators. The 2026 plan also includes expanding the Supernode program, improving developer resources, and launching projects like Pi DeFi and PiDAO (a decentralized organization) (MEXC News).
Why it matters: This is good news for Pi (PI) because it focuses on real-world use and keeping users engaged within the Pi ecosystem. A strong app ecosystem can boost demand for Pi tokens. The downside is that success depends on whether users and developers actually adopt these new tools and apps.
Conclusion
Pi Network’s upcoming upgrades (v20.2 and v23.0) aim to strengthen its technical foundation and introduce smart contract capabilities, setting the stage for a more open and versatile blockchain. At the same time, efforts to grow the app ecosystem are designed to create lasting value and attract more users. The big question is whether these smart contract features will finally trigger Pi’s transition to a fully functional Open Mainnet.

PI Unlocks 21M Tokens In Largest Wave
Pi Network (PI) is currently going through a significant token unlock period, including one day when nearly 21 million tokens will enter circulation.
- Pi has been unlocking millions of tokens daily, with a record release of almost 21 million PI on March 7, marking the biggest event in the current schedule.
- These unlocks could increase selling pressure, but recent data shows strong demand has absorbed large token releases without hurting PI’s positive price trend.
- Upcoming events like protocol upgrades, Pi Day announcements, and new exchange listings could either offset or amplify the impact of this increased supply.
Deep Dive
1. What This 21 Million Unlock Actually Means
Pi Network (PI) follows a long-term plan where tokens mined on mobile devices gradually move to the mainnet over time. According to CoinMarketCap’s FAQ, Pi has a maximum supply of 100 billion tokens, with 65% allocated for community mining and other categories that release tokens steadily.
Recent reports using PiScan data show that, on average, about 6.8 million PI tokens unlock daily over several weeks. Some days have seen over 15 million tokens unlocked, with the largest single day reaching nearly 21 million tokens—this is the key “largest wave” event. In February alone, around 189 million PI tokens were unlocked, yet the price held steady as demand absorbed the new supply.
What this means: The 21 million token unlock is not a one-time surprise but the peak of a planned, ongoing release schedule. Investors should view this as part of a steady supply increase, not a sudden shock.
2. Why Large Unlocks Matter for PI’s Price
When tokens unlock, they increase the circulating supply, which can put downward pressure on price if many tokens are sold quickly. Many analysts see these unlocks and growing exchange balances as a main risk for PI’s price during this period.
However, PI’s recent price action has been surprisingly strong. Despite heavy unlocks in February and the big 21 million token day, PI has bounced back from recent lows, trading above important moving averages and showing a bullish upward trend in technical charts. This suggests that demand—fueled by interest around Pi Day and growth in the Pi ecosystem—has been able to absorb the new supply so far.
What this means: The risk of price pressure from unlocks is real, but the market is currently handling it well, as long as demand remains strong.
3. What to Watch Next
Several factors will influence how these unlocks affect PI’s price going forward:
- Network upgrades: Pi’s ongoing protocol updates and plans to use its node network for decentralized AI computing add utility and keep the project’s story strong.
- Events and listings: Announcements on Pi Day, new DeFi tools, or listings on major exchanges could bring fresh buyers and liquidity, changing how unlocks impact the market.
- On-chain and market data: Tracking how many PI tokens are held on exchanges, trading volumes, and momentum indicators like RSI will help show if tokens are being sold aggressively or quietly absorbed.
What this means: The key question is whether future token unlocks happen alongside strong demand or during a slowdown. Watching volume, exchange balances, and event outcomes is more important than focusing on any single unlock number.
Conclusion
The “largest wave” unlock of about 21 million PI tokens is part of a broader, ongoing release schedule that increases potential selling pressure. So far, strong project developments and positive price trends have helped the market absorb these unlocks. The balance between growing supply and future demand—driven by upgrades, ecosystem growth, and possible new listings—will determine if this unlock phase marks a peak or just a pause in a longer-term trend.
